Energy-Conscious Renovations
Boosting a home's exterior can go beyond aesthetic appeal to include energy efficiency. Homeowners can consider installing high-performance windows and doors, which not only improve the property's look but also reduce heating and cooling costs. Adding proper insulation to the exterior walls and attic can further minimize energy waste, creating a more comfortable indoor environment. Additionally, opting for energy-efficient roofing options can help limit heat absorption, keeping homes cooler in the summer. Landscaping choices, such as planting shade trees and using water-wise plants, can also improve energy efficiency by reducing the need for excessive air conditioning. These enhancements not only transform a home's exterior but also encourage environmental responsibility while decreasing monthly expenses.

Energy Efficiency Upgrades
Upgrading a home's exterior through energy-efficient improvements can greatly reduce utility costs and enhance comfort. Replacing an aging roof with one that incorporates reflective materials decreases heat absorption, maintaining cooler indoor temperatures throughout the summer. Adding energy-efficient windows eliminates unwanted drafts and lowers heating and cooling requirements. Additionally, incorporating insulation during renovations enhances overall energy performance, ensuring that homes maintain stable temperatures year-round. Energy-efficient siding options, such as insulated vinyl or fiber cement, further bolster thermal resistance. By embracing these enhancements, homeowners are able to decrease their environmental footprint while also elevating their property's market value. In the end, these exterior upgrades foster a more eco-friendly living space while delivering lasting financial advantages via lower energy bills.
Choose the Right Siding Which Suits Your Property's Appearance
Picking the ideal siding plays a vital role in elevating a home's overall appearance. Homeowners ought to evaluate materials that complement the architectural design of their home. For conventional homes, choices such as wood or vinyl siding can bring timeless elegance, while modern designs may benefit from sleek metal or fiber-cement siding.
Color selection is equally important muted tones often complement natural surroundings, as vivid shades can deliver a powerful visual impact. Textures, too, should be factored in, as they can add depth and character.
Moreover, interested purchasers often appreciate siding that harmonizes with the community's aesthetic, emphasizing the need for uniformity. Investing in high-grade siding not only enhances the look of a home but also boosts durability and energy efficiency. At the end of the day, picking the ideal siding is a wise move that expresses homeowner preferences while increasing the home's resale value.

Cost-Effective Tips for Exterior Improvements
Improving the exterior of a home doesn't require a large budget. Significant improvements can be achieved with strategic choices that elevate the home's exterior without breaking the bank. A great strategy is to prioritize landscaping; planting eye-catching greenery or preserving existing garden beds can establish an inviting environment. Easy enhancements like scrubbing or applying a new coat of paint to the front door can likewise create a noticeable impact, delivering an updated aesthetic at minimal cost.
Swapping out worn hardware, such as door handles or light fixtures, can deliver a fresh touch without a steep price tag. Additionally, small fixes to gutters or siding help preserve the home's structure and prevent more significant expenses down the road. Lastly, consider hands-on projects for extra savings; tasks like pressure washing or applying new mulch can comfortably be managed by everyday homeowners. These affordable tips empower individuals to boost their home's outdoor appeal wisely and within budget.
